Question 465: To ask the Minister for Justice, Equality and Law Reform the situation regarding the provision of a new Garda station in Glanmire, County Cork. [25179/04]

The Deputy will be aware that there are plans to build a new Garda station in Glanmire. The construction of a new station at a new location in Glanmire will depend on a number of factors, including the availability of financial and other resources and priorities within the Garda building programme. Accordingly, it is not possible at this stage to provide a timescale for the completion of the planned station. I assure the Deputy the accommodation requirements of the Garda at Glanmire have been noted and the matter will be progressed as quickly as possible and without undue delay.
